The story of Mary Lee Mansfield began in 1898 in Texas. In 1900, Mary Lee Mansfield resided in Justice Precinct 8, Hays, Texas. In 1910, Mary Lee Mansfield resided in Justice Precinct 8, Hays, Texas, USA. Mary Lee Mansfield married Phillip Shelton, and had children including Carol Ann Shelton, Esther Lee Shelton, Lelia Shelton, Lora Irean Shelton, Malada Shelton, Mary Shelton, Nora Shelton, Philipp Shelton Junior. Mary Lee Mansfield passed away in 1985 in Manchaca, Travis County, Texas, United States of America.
